Transaction 008649aa7da145a8c4a6ecdeac7eb8e48526ffadf0019f7e9644854ef79f135a
1 Input
1 Output
-
008649aa7da145a8c4a6ecdeac7eb8e48526ffadf0019f7e9644854ef79f135a:0
- value
- 1752843
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ec1be4d41e01c806fd169b4e08890b3111bfbe73 OP_EQUAL
- address
- 3PDSov33bAkir63dCvEJHvcDmDvzGvSTin